> When deploy mode is a client, why doesn't it support remote "spark.files" 
> download?

> {code:java}
> // In client mode, download remote files.
> var localPrimaryResource: String = null
> var localJars: String = null
> var localPyFiles: String = null
> if (deployMode == CLIENT) {
>   localPrimaryResource = Option(args.primaryResource).map {
>     downloadFile(_, targetDir, sparkConf, hadoopConf, secMgr)
>   }.orNull
>   localJars = Option(args.jars).map {
>     downloadFileList(_, targetDir, sparkConf, hadoopConf, secMgr)
>   }.orNull
>   localPyFiles = Option(args.pyFiles).map {
>     downloadFileList(_, targetDir, sparkConf, hadoopConf, secMgr)
>   }.orNull
> }
> {code}
> The above Spark2.3 SparkSubmit code does not download the corresponding file 
> of "spark.files".
> I think it is possible to download remote files locally and add them to 
> classPath.
> For example, can support --files configuration remote hive-site.xml
